I think that there is a difference between being convinced that God does not exist and being a gnostic atheist. A gnostic atheist KNOWS (i.e., has proof positive that is OBJECTIVELY undeniable) that god does not exist. As an agnostic atheist, I too am convinced, for all practical purposes, that there is no god. But I will not go so far as to say that I KNOW there is no god. Such a conclusion must be reached by FAITH, and I don't do faith.
